1941–42 New York Rangers season

1941–42 New York Rangers
Division 1st NHL
1941–42 record 29–17–2
Goals for 177
Goals against 143
Team information
General Manager Lester Patrick
Coach Frank Boucher
Captain Art Coulter
Arena Madison Square Garden
Team leaders
Goals Lynn Patrick (32)
Assists Phil Watson (37)
Points Bryan Hextall (56)
Penalties in minutes Phil Watson (58)
Wins Jim Henry (29)
Goals against average Jim Henry (2.90)

The 1941–42 New York Rangers season was the 16th season for the team in the National Hockey League (NHL). In the regular season, New York led the NHL in points with 60, and compiled a 29–17–2 record. The Rangers lost in the NHL semi-finals to the Toronto Maple Leafs, four games to two.
